Legon Ka Tala Population - Barmer, Rajasthan

Legon Ka Tala is a medium size village located in Barmer Tehsil of Barmer district, Rajasthan with total 52 families residing. The Legon Ka Tala village has population of 282 of which 149 are males while 133 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Legon Ka Tala village population of children with age 0-6 is 69 which makes up 24.47 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Legon Ka Tala village is 893 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the Legon Ka Tala as per census is 683, lower than Rajasthan average of 888.

Legon Ka Tala village has higher liter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of Legon Ka Tala village was 70.42 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In Legon Ka Tala Male literacy stands at 87.04 % while female literacy rate was 53.33 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 4.26 % of total population in Legon Ka Tala village. The village Legon Ka Tala curr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Legon Ka Tala village out of total population, 136 were engaged in work activities. 64.71 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 35.29 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 136 workers engaged in Main Work, 79 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
